Rainbow flags are flying high in the Chevy Chase neighborhood of Washington, D.C., where Pence is currently renting a $6,000-a-month home, ABC 7 News reports.

He has called same-sex marriage a sign of "societal collapse" and once called for funneling taxpayers' money toward so-called gay conversion therapy.

When one of Pence's neighbors suggested buying a pride flag, others soon followed, Ilse Heintzen, one of the flag-flying neighbors, told ABC 7.
“I have no idea what [the vice president-elect] will think about, but I hope he will change his mind," she said. “This is one way that I can show my disagreement."
Pence is temporarily staying in the DC neighborhood until he moves into the Vice-President’s mansion at the Naval Observatory. But while he's in Chevy Chase, the pride flags aren't going anywhere.
